Judges 14:1

Timnath] In the Tribe of Dan: East from Ekron of the Philistines Here Sampson intended to have his first wife. And Judah had his sheep-shearing, Gen. XXXVIII. 12. This Citie was given to the Tribe of Judah, Josh. XV. 57. And after, out of that Tribe to Dan, Josh. XIX. 43. But the Philistines most what possessed it. And in the dayes of wicked Ahaz, we read that they took it from him, 2 Chron XXVIII. 18. Some make this in Dan, and that in Judah to be divers Cities.

Sampson] Sampson by extraordinary motion of the Lord, the lawfull Dispenser with his own Law, seeks a marriage, though a Nazarite, with a Philistine: had thirty of the Philistines brought as companions to be with him at the nuptial feast, to honour him in shew; but more in jealousie and fear of him, seeing and noting some things extraordinary in his person. His wife weeping before him the seven dayes while the Feast lasted, but more after the third day, and most upon the seventh and last day, he expounds his Riddle to her; and she to the companions. He performes what he had promised thereupon: And in anger; for their fraud, and her treachery, he went away; leaving them; and her too behinde him.
